    Gamo Compact vs HW 75

    Any opinions whether the HW 75 or the Gamo Compact is better for 10 metre target shooting? Any one got both?

    I know the HW 75 is dearer and probably better made, but which one is easier to get good scores with at 10 metres? That is what I am really interested in. Forget about price & build, etc.

    Thanks

    Judging by the tone of your question, my answer is not what you're looking for.

    Both guns will out-shoot you so neither is easier to get good scores with - it's all down to how good a pistol shot you are although you will probably enjoy shooting and owning the HW75 more. (Unless you can do something better with the money you could save by buying Gamo vs a HW.)

    But you will only achieve scores that relate to your ability to shoot. The choice of pistol is, at least, secondary.
    Good luck, 10m pistol shooting is not easy.
